WebAug 17, 2024 · For instance, let’s say you own 100 shares of a stock valued at $100 per share. You become concerned that the stock could fall to $90 over the next three months. What you can then do is buy a put option, which gives you the right to sell the 100 shares at a strike price of $100 at a time over the next three months.

WebJan 27, 2024 · Short-selling works this way: An investor, who expects a stock price to fall, borrows shares of that company from another investor for a fee and sells it immediately, hoping that when the price... WebDec 29, 2024 · It is possible to get rich from investing in penny stocks, but unlikely. They require a very small initial investment, so if the company does very well, you could end up with significant gains. However, you could just as easily lose your entire investment if the company doesn’t do well.
